Meanings and Usage:

Primary Meaning: A person trained or engaged in agronomy, focusing on soil management, crop production, and agricultural science.
Translation(s) & Context:
  • агроном - Used in formal, professional, or educational contexts, such as in agriculture, research, or government sectors. It emphasizes expertise in farming techniques.
Usage Examples:
  • В нашем регионе работает опытный агроном, который помогает фермерам улучшать урожайность.

    In our region, an experienced agronomist works who helps farmers improve crop yields.

  • Агроном на конференции представил новые методы защиты растений от вредителей.

    The agronomist presented new methods for protecting plants from pests at the conference.

  • Молодой агроном только что окончил университет и теперь применяет свои знания на практике.

    The young agronomist has just graduated from university and is now applying his knowledge in practice.

  • Агроном консультирует сельхозпредприятие по вопросам устойчивого земледелия.

    The agronomist advises the agricultural enterprise on issues of sustainable farming.

  • Без квалифицированного агронома невозможно добиться высоких результатов в современном сельском хозяйстве.

    Without a qualified agronomist, it's impossible to achieve high results in modern agriculture.

Russian Forms/Inflections:

"Агроном" is a masculine noun of the second declension in Russian. It follows regular patterns for most cases but requires attention to endings for proper agreement with adjectives, verbs, and prepositions. Below is a table of its inflections:

Case Singular Plural
Nominative (Именительный) агроном агрономы
Genitive (Родительный) агронома агрономов
Dative (Дательный) агроному агрономам
Accusative (Винительный) агронома агрономов
Instrumental (Творительный) агрономом агрономами
Prepositional (Предложный) агрономе агрономах

Note: This word does not have irregular inflections, making it straightforward for learners, but always ensure case agreement in sentences.

Usage Notes:

In Russian, "агроном" directly corresponds to "agronomist" and is preferred in formal or technical contexts, such as reports, education, or official documents. Unlike English, Russian requires the noun to decline based on case, so always match it with the sentence structure (e.g., use genitive for possession: "работа агронома"). When choosing between synonyms like "агрономист," opt for "агроном" in everyday professional settings for its conciseness. Be aware of regional variations in Russia, where agricultural terminology might include local dialects, but standard Russian is universally understood.

Common Errors:

  • Error: Using the wrong case, e.g., saying "Я видел агроном" instead of "Я видел агронома" in accusative contexts. Correct: "Я видел агронома" (I saw the agronomist). Explanation: Russian nouns must agree in case; this mistake often stems from English's lack of declensions, leading to confusion in prepositional phrases.

  • Error: Confusing with similar words like "агрономия" (agronomy, the field of study). Correct: Use "агроном" for the person and "агрономия" for the science. Explanation: Learners might mix them up, but context clarifies; always check the sentence subject.

Cultural Notes:

In Russia, agronomists play a vital role due to the country's vast agricultural heritage and emphasis on food security. The profession gained prominence during the Soviet era through collective farming initiatives, and today, it's linked to modern challenges like climate change and sustainable practices. Understanding "агроном" can provide insights into Russia's rural culture and its historical push for agricultural innovation.
